Functional heartburn can be diagnosed using the Rome IV criteria.
Diagnostic features of functional heartburn - all of the following:
(1) retrosternal burning sensation causing discomfort or pain
(2) no symptom relief while on optimal anti-secretory therapy
(3) frequency of symptoms >= 2 times per week for past 3 months
(4) symptom onset >= 6 months ago
(5) exclusion of g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D) and eosinophilic esophagitis
(6) exclusion of a major esophageal motor disorder (achalasia, obstruction, diffuse esophageal spasm, jackhammer esophagus, absent peristalsis)
